首页前端开发JavaScriptjavascript中的变量区分大小写

javascript中的变量区分大小写

时间2023-11-21 14:15:03发布访客分类JavaScript浏览944
导读:在JavaScript中,变量的大小写是非常重要的,因为JavaScript是一种区分大小写的语言。这意味着在JavaScript中,变量名的大小写要与其声明的大小写完全一致。如果变量名的大小写与其声明的大小写不一致,那么JavaScrip...
在JavaScript中,变量的大小写是非常重要的,因为JavaScript是一种区分大小写的语言。这意味着在JavaScript中,变量名的大小写要与其声明的大小写完全一致。如果变量名的大小写与其声明的大小写不一致,那么JavaScript会认为这是一个全新的变量,并会出现无法预料的结果。下面,我们用一些简单的例子来说明这个问题。
首先,我们来看一个例子:
var item1 = "苹果";
    var Item1 = "香蕉";
    console.log(item1);
     // "苹果"console.log(Item1);
     // "香蕉"

在这个例子中,我们声明了两个变量,一个是item1,另一个是Item1。尽管变量名只有大小写不同,但它们被视为两个完全不同的变量。因此,当我们分别调用它们时,输出的结果不同。
接下来,我们来看一个更复杂的例子:
var name = "张三";
    console.log(NAME);
     // undefinedconsole.log(Name);
     // undefined

在这个例子中,我们声明了一个名为name的变量,并尝试使用大写的NAME和首字母大写的Name来调用该变量。由于大小写不一致,JavaScript会认为这些都是新的变量,并将它们的值设置为undefined。这种错误可能会导致代码崩溃,因为变量没有被正确地初始化。
再来看一个例子:
var x = 10;
    X = 20;
    console.log(x);
     // 10console.log(X);
     // 20

在这个例子中,我们声明了一个名为x的变量,并尝试使用大写的X来重新赋值该变量。由于大小写不一致,JavaScript会将X视为一个全新的变量,并将其值设置为20。但原来声明的变量x的值并没有改变,仍然是10。
综上所述,JavaScript中的变量是区分大小写的。如果变量名的大小写与其声明的大小写不一致,JavaScript会认为这是一个新的变量,并可能导致代码崩溃或出现不可预料的结果。因此,我们应该始终将变量名的大小写与其声明的大小写完全一致,以避免出现问题。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: javascript中的变量区分大小写
本文地址: https://pptw.com/jishu/549020.html
javascript中的v_btn按钮 javascript中的stc

游客 回复需填写必要信息